15-082 Supported Living Schemes
Notice Description
Rotherham Metropolitan Borough Council (RMBC) are inviting bids from a number of organisations who might be able to provide Services that meet RMBC's current needs for the provision of Supported Living Schemes. Cranworth Close is a long term service for people with learning disabilities who require 24 hour social care support in their own home. It provides residential and nursing care and consists of four separate houses, with a central administrative and facilities building. Staffing is currently provided by RDASH. The Learning Disability Service in Rotherham has been served notice on the service and after assessment of the needs of the residents; bids are invited by Rotherham Council for a range of supported living schemes. The provider/providers will supply support services that meet the individual needs of 7 people with learning difficulties living in a range of properties within the Rotherham area. (N.B the sourcing of appropriate properties is required as part of this tender process). The specification requires the provider to support the individuals to lead as independent a life as possible in a person centred way, including personal care, social and emotional care, undertaking meaningful daytime activities, relationship building and tenancy support. The service will need to be high quality and provide value for money, to meet the changing demands of the people living there. Housing will be high quality and the support will promote people's independence and wellbeing and will offer dignity and privacy. The support will be personalised, flexible and meets people's individual needs .Social inclusion will be promoted throughout all aspects of service delivery. The proposal is to enable the current residents to make a smooth transition to alternative service provision whilst taking account of our statutory duty to deliver comprehensive and efficient services that are fit for purpose. The new provider will be expected to maintain the current level of service standard and make improvements where possible. The current provider of this service considers that the European Community Acquired Rights Directive (77/187/EEC, as amended by Directive 98/50EC and consolidated in Directive 2001/23/EC) and the Transfer of Undertakings (Protection of Employment) Regulations 2006" as amended by the "Collective Redundancies and Transfer of Undertakings (Protection of Employment) (Amendment) Regulations 2014 apply to the contract.
